ANSEL ADAMS was a landscape photographer and a passionate environmental activist, participating in the Sierra Club for the preservation of Yosemite and the surrounding wilderness. He spoke out on behalf of causes he supported including defending the citizens in internment camps during WW2. His studio was at the base of Yosemite which is now a gallery. He was a member of the San Francisco group titled F64 which included the photographers IMOGEN CUNNINGHAM and EDWARD WESTON.
